Handover note — Mira to Dolen

Dolen, quick recap before I'm off: the Cobaltine line retirement is mostly on rails. Marnix has the depletion schedule, warranty wind-down is agreed with legal, and the Vexbridge warehouse clears by end of quarter. Heads of department have been told the public story; keep them aligned. The piece they haven't seen yet is below.

internal memo for kahop-bahop: Only 7 of the 120 pilot accounts renewed Zorath, so a churn review is set for October 1.

Subject: We're moving downstairs!

Hi team,

Heads up — the reception desk at Calder Point is moving to the ground floor this Friday. New spot is right by the revolving doors, so grab your bits from the old desk by Thursday. The door behind the new desk stays locked; the keypad code is below.

staff pass of fahop-tawip = bdg-A-90

## Changelog — shrinkray CLI 1.4.0

Defaults changed in this release, so note them before running batch jobs. The resizer now preserves EXIF orientation by default, output format follows the source instead of forcing JPEG, and concurrency scales to available cores rather than a fixed four workers. Old scripts relying on the previous defaults must pass explicit flags. A fresh install of shrinkray now ships with these configuration values.

config for bahop-baduf:
[kasion]
team = lamath
access_code = ac_d807e5
host = kasion.paliqcloud.corp
port = 4000
owner = julix.tamvan
peer = frair.qorvelsoft.local

For the weekly sync: staging enabled permessage-deflate on the Plover gateway without raising per-connection memory limits, so 2k concurrent sockets exhausted the pod. Options: disable compression (bandwidth cost ~30%), or keep it with a smaller window and bumped memory ceiling. Proposal: set WS_COMPRESSION=window10 and MEM_LIMIT=1g in the env file, then redeploy. The gateway also needs its upstream auth refreshed during redeploy, so the relevant secret should be set on the next line of the env file.

env line for yahaf-kageg: VAULT_KEY5=978f5